Marcel Ciolacu asks for EU financial support for Romania and other states on the „front line”

„Today I spoke with the president of the European Socialists, Sergei Stanishev, about the coordination of our European political family amid the situation in Ukraine, the wave of refugees and the economic and social consequences for our citizens. In this context, one of the joint actions must be in the direction of requesting financial support from the EU for Romania and the other member states now in the front line”, says Marcel Ciolacu.

He says a new resilience mechanism is needed to compensate for the losses suffered by member states as a result of sanctions against the Russian Federation, as well as the energy crisis.

„PSD will continue to actively promote these goals at European level, through its MEPs and through its European political family, so that the effective management of the refugee crisis is done at the same time as accessing a solid financial package to compensate for economic losses, especially in the energy field”, concludes Ciolacu.
